  1. A serious beer pub on an unglamorous stretch of the one-way system heading toward Brighton Station, neighbors including several sex shops. The Evening Star has been around forever and the cellar once housed a microbrewery that grew into Dark Star Brewing Company, whose beers still pour here. Come for the cask ales, not the surroundings.


  2. The original outpost of the Draft House chain, a specialist beer bar on Northcote Road where the tap list runs to around 18 rotating draught options and north of 40 bottles. The staff know their brewing methods, their glassware, and what pairs with what, so being lost is fine. The crowd leans toward the kind of people who read long articles about things and feel strongly about them, but they're having a good time regardless.



  3. Rank 5. The Alma

    Beer Bar

    A monumental island bar runs through the center of the ground-floor saloon, and everything else follows from that fact. This is a Young's pub, so the draught list leans on the brewery's own lineup plus guest ales from Sambrook's and Twickenham, ten or so taps in total, nothing wildly adventurous but nothing to complain about either. It's a proper Victorian pub on Old York Road, the kind of place Wandsworth locals have been using as an excuse not to go home for generations.
